Lauritzen Offshore focuses on advanced, dynamically positioned vessels, to support the rapidly growing offshore oil exploration and production sector with shuttle tankers. Supporting the production of crude oil from deepwater reservoirs is a complex process that requires sophisticated technology and specialized vessels, as well as professional and experienced operators with an uncompromising attention to safety. Lauritzen Offshore retains its own in-house technical management organization including HSSEQ resources in order to keep close track of operations.

Lauritzen Offshore's DP2 shuttle tankers provide the latest station-keeping technology for deep and ultra-deep water production facilities, in order to secure safe handling of crude oil from production well to refinery. The shuttle tankers can safely load crude oil from fixed and floating structures offshore and deliver to shore with regular intervals as required by the terminal operators. The shuttle tankers thus function as a floating pipeline unencumbered by water depth, distance from shore, or seabed conditions – the perfect workhorse to support deepwater exploration.

Accommodation & Support Vessels

As of 1 July 2012, Lauritzen Offshore’s Accommodation & Support Vessel activities were transferred to the 50/50 joint venture between J. Lauritzen A/S and HitecVision, the Norwegian-based leading oil and gas focused private equity firm.

The joint venture, Axis Offshore  Pte. Ltd. is a provider of high specification offshore Accommodation & Support Vessels (floatels) servicing the offshore oil & gas industry. For further information, see www.axisoff.com.
